Net Zero UI Building Boasting Energy Efficient Features

New UI building taking energy efficiency to whole new level

The News-Gazette, December 21, 2013

URBANA — The miles of cable strung through this building would rival any on campus.

As its name implies, the $95 million Electrical and Computer Engineering Building going up on Wright Street, just south of the Beckman Institute, will require some serious power.

But it’s also designed to be a net-zero energy user, with solar panels and efficient features throughout. Many visitors are surprised the college could pull it off in this kind of building.
